    Man Kills, Buries Girlfriend in Edo, Arrested After Weeks on the Run

    A 31-year-old man, Joshua Osaigbovo, has been arrested by the Edo State Police Command for allegedly killing his girlfriend, Osato Festus Edogiaweria, and secretly burying her in a shallow grave near his home.

    According to the police, the tragic incident happened in April 2025 when 21-year-old Osato paid a visit to Osaigbovo for the first time at his residence in Iyanomon community, Ikpoba-Okha Local Government Area of Edo State.

    Osato was declared missing by her mother, Mrs. Ojo, who filed a report at the Aduwawa Police Division on April 25. After nearly two months of investigation, operatives from the Family Unit tracked down and arrested the suspect on June 18, 2025.

    Police spokesperson Moses Joel Yamu said Osaigbovo confessed during interrogation that an argument broke out between him and the victim. In the heat of the fight, Osato fell and hit her head on the ground, leading to her death.

    Rather than reporting the incident, Osaigbovo said he used a wheelbarrow to carry her body into a nearby bush, where he buried her in a shallow grave.

    On June 20, police officers, led by the suspect, visited the location and exhumed the decomposed remains of Osato after following legal and medical procedures.

    The suspect remains in custody and is expected to be charged to court soon.

    The Edo State Police Command has assured the public that justice will be served and urged citizens to report any suspicious activity in their communities.
